What Will You Be Doing?
You might not have on the job experience of everything we're asking for but if you can demonstrate experience that hits the mark for most, we'd like to hear from you.
- You'll utilise your knowledge and experience of Operational Resilience standards and the regulatory landscape and use this to drive the delivery and embedding of the Operational Resilience and Business Continuity processes, ensuring a customer-focused approach that is aligned to regulatory expectations and business needs.
- You'll work collaboratively and support other team members and senior stakeholders on the effective delivery of the Operational Resilience priorities including Important Business Services, Impact Tolerances, Mapping, Scenario Testing & Action Planning.
- You'll lead on larger workstreams with a customer centric approach.
- Work with pillar and critical process owners, as an SME to enhance the process for ensuring appropriate resilience metrics are identified, collated, monitored and reported up to Board level to support effective decision making.
- Help to leverage Operational Resilience mapping output for other areas as appropriate e.g., supporting the effective execution of Operational Continuity In Resolution (OCIR) requirements and completion of relevant Recovery & Resolution plan templates.
- Prepare and present governance group updates and reports as needed.
- Act as an SME for the embedding of Operational Resilience and Business Continuity considerations in the change processes ensuring appropriate risk management throughout change processes.
- Act as an SME for the embedding of Operational Resilience and Business Continuity considerations in the supplier onboarding and third-party relationship management processes ensuring appropriate risk management throughout the supply chain.
- You'll be familiar with incident management processes and able to lead Incident Response as needed.
- Drive the continuous improvement and embedding of the business continuity and incident response processes including business impact assessments, business continuity planning, testing and training.
